Background
EL-SHADDAIH Christian Academy International School is an institution duly registered, approved and recognized by the Government of Malawi through the Ministry of Education and provides Nursery, primary and secondary school education using the Malawi curriculum.
We have openings in our institution for suitably qualified and experienced teachers for the 2026/2027 academic year.
Responsibilities
Bible Knowledge (Major) Responsibilities
- Teach Biblical Knowledge: Cover the content, themes, and teachings of the Old and New Testaments.
- Scripture Analysis: Guide students in reading and interpreting Bible passages, understanding their historical and cultural context.
- Values and Ethics: Use biblical teachings to discuss moral and ethical issues, fostering character formation.
- Comparisons: Compare biblical teachings with other worldviews and belief systems.
- Exam Preparation: Prepare students for MSCE or Cambridge examinations in Bible Knowledge/Religious Studies.
History (Secondary) Responsibilities
- Teach Malawian History: Cover pre-colonial societies, the slave trade, colonial rule, the independence movement, and post-independence developments.
- Teach African History: Cover major African empires, the impact of European colonization, and the rise of nationalism across the continent.
- Teach World History: Teach major world events (World Wars, the Cold War) and their impact on Africa and Malawi.
- Historical Skills: Guide students in analyzing primary and secondary sources, interpreting events, and understanding cause and effect.
- Exam Preparation: Prepare students for MSCE or Cambridge examinations in History.
General Teaching Responsibilities
- Plan and deliver engaging lessons catering to different learning styles and abilities.
- Set, administer, and mark tests, assignments, and examinations, providing constructive feedback.
- Maintain a positive, orderly, and safe classroom environment.
- Maintain accurate student records and communicate with parents/guardians on student progress.
